  • Patent number: 11455721
    Abstract: An imaging system comprises multiple light sources, a beam combiner, an optical array sensor, and a computing device. A first light source forms a first beam of light at a first wavelength. A second light source forms a second beam of light at a second wavelength. The beam combiner combines the first beam of light and the second beam of light into a single beam of light and illuminates a specimen with the single beam of light. The optical array sensor detects reflected light that is reflected from the specimen. The computing device accesses sensor data from the optical array sensor, forms a first image based on the first wavelength and a second image based on the second wavelength, and forms a composite image from the first image and the second image.

  • Publication number: 20220051406
    Abstract: An imaging system is described. The imaging system accesses first imaging data of a specimen using a first sensor device. The first imaging data comprising volumetric data. The imaging system accesses second imaging data of the specimen using a second sensor device. The second imaging data comprising surface data. The imaging system registers a common anatomical region of the specimen in the first imaging data and the second imaging data and generates a composite image based on the registered common anatomical region. The composite image indicates the volumetric data and the surface data of the specimen.
